Unlike basic chatbots that wait for a prompt, AI representatives are goal-oriented. They do not just "chat"; they do. A representative can be provided a high-level goal"Optimize our Q3 supply chain for cost"and it will autonomously analyze suppliers, work out costs, and upgrade inventory logs, only requesting for human approval at critical decision points.

To power these AI "brains" and robotic "bodies," the underlying skeleton of businessIT infrastructurehas needed to progress. Worldwide cloud costs has hit a huge $1.3 trillion, however the pattern isn't simply "all-in" on public cloud. Rather, we are seeing the supremacy of and. For big business, facilities speed is a direct ranking aspect.
HCI incorporates calculate, storage, and networking into a single software-defined platform. This enables companies to have the agility of the cloud with the security and "immediacy" of on-premises hardware. Is solving the latency problem. By processing information at the sourceon the factory floor or inside a wise vehiclebusinesses can act on innovation trends for company without waiting on information to travel to a remote data center and back.

Unlike smaller sized websites, business sites often handle millions of URLs, complex internationalization, and legacy subdomains. To carry out well, these companies must concentrate on 3 crucial pillars: Programmatic SEO, Technical Crawl Efficiency, and E-E-A-T (Experience, Knowledge, Authoritativeness, and Dependability) at scale. involves utilizing data-driven design templates to create top quality, useful pages for thousands of long-tail search queries.
The secret is making sure that these pages provide real worth and are not merely "entrance pages," which search engines now penalize greatly. By leveraging the SLMs mentioned earlier, big business can create unique, contextually pertinent material for these pages that satisfies both user intent and search algorithms. is the second pillar.
Future-ready business use innovative server-side making and edge SEO to provide pre-rendered pages to bots, ensuring that every second of crawl time is invested in revenue-generating content.
